Bring the whole family to walk Gardens Aglow, a botanical-themed light festival in the Mizumoto Japanese Stroll Garden. Friends of the Garden donates half of the Gardens Aglow admission proceeds to the maintenance fund for the Mizumoto Japanese Stroll Garden, sponsored by Simmons Bank. Pre-schoolers and family are invited to listen to a garden-themed story, followed by a fun craft or activity. Held on the third Thursday of the month and the following Saturday. Age: All ages Time: 10-10:30 a.m. Fee: Free
School-age kids are invited to a variety of classes about nature on the second Friday of the month. Registration required. Age: 6-11 yrs. Time: 10 a.m.-Noon Fee: $5/Student
For one week only, take part in our self-led scavenger hunt that explores the entire park. Prizes for each hunt completed! More info at the Botanical Center front desk. Age: 6-18 yrs. Time: Sunrise to sunset Fee: Free
Patrick Byers, Horticulture Field Specialist for MU Extension leads this talk for those wanting to learn how to successfully grow blueberries in Missouri. MU Extension 417-881-8909 Age: 16 yrs. and up Time: 6-7 p.m. Fee: Free
